How to Choose the Perfect Christmas Wrapping Paper
With countless options available, selecting wrapping paper can feel overwhelming. But a few key factors can help you pick the best paper for your gift:
1. Size & Fit
Choose paper sized just twice the length and width of your gift — enough to fold neatly and cover with overlap. Use dimensional calculators to determine paper needs based on box dimensions.
2. Theme & Colors
Coordinate colors with your recipient’s taste and holiday spirit. Classic red and green, fresh snowy whites, or edgy festive gradients—let the color palette set the mood.
3. Finish & Material
- Shiny/glossy: Vibrant and reflective, ideal for high-festive looks.
- Matte: Softer, elegant, and less reflective—easier on the eyes.
- Metallic: Adds luxe shine with gold, silver, or rainbow flakes.
- Textured (fabric-like, linen, or embossed): Offers innovative tactile appeal.
4. Sustainability
Opt for FSC-certified, recycled, or FSC Mix papers with non-toxic inks. Consider sleeves or reusable gifts wrapped in fabric instead of single-use paper.
Styling Tips for Perfectly Wrapped Christmas Gifts
Want your gifts to stand out this holiday season? Here are practical styling hacks for wrapped in Christmas paper:
- Start with a Solid Base: Fit the center of the paper to the box 1/3 from the bottom, fold 3–4 inches past the box edge, and smooth out wrinkles for a professional look.
- Layer with Ribbon: A simple satin or burlap ribbon cinches the gift and adds glamour. Tuck the ends underneath or create a bow.
- Add Festive Details: Use metallic tape, decorative dots, faux snow, or tiny ornaments to personalize your wrap.
- Incorporate Themes: Match your paper theme to gift size — larger, bold prints for bigger boxes; smaller, delicate designs for petite presents.
- Leave a Lasting Impression: Add a handwritten note tucked neatly at the base to personalize and connect.
